I''m pregnant, so why do I feel like I have the worst case ever of PMT?

The hormones changes which can cause PMT can also cause mood changes in pregnancy. In early pregnancy it is very common to experience intense mood swings, sex drive changes and increased anxiety. This will all settle as the pregnancy progresses. Do remember though that it may be due to a worry or concern you have, do not just blame these changes always on ''hormones''.
